The selection criteria for bba aviation admission vary depending on the institution but commonly include academic performance, performance in entrance exams or interviews, and any additional criteria specified by the institution. Academic performance is assessed based on previous educational qualifications, such as high school or equivalent exam scores. Performance in entrance exams or interviews allows institutions to evaluate candidates' aptitude, skills, and suitability for the program.

Some institutions may also consider additional criteria, such as extracurricular activities, work experience, or special talents. By evaluating candidates based on multiple criteria, institutions aim to select individuals who demonstrate the potential to succeed in the BBA Aviation program and contribute positively to the aviation industry.
